android退出方法是
A. Android 應用退出的幾種方法
android退出運用,主要有3種常用方案。
分別是:
殺進程,暴力退出app。
系統退出,強制性退出。
activity管理(棧),合理性退出。
【主要原理】
主要是通過通知系統殺死運用,或者移除所有的界面資源達到退出運用的目的。
【詳細實現】
殺進程,暴力退出app。
優缺點:暴力,但是容易丟失數據,可能會引起不必要的問題。
代碼如下:
android.os.Process.killProcess(android.os.Process.myPid());
系統退出,強制性退出。
優缺點:相對第一種方法溫和點,謹慎使用。
代碼如下:
System.exit(0);
activity管理(棧),合理性退出。
優缺點:推薦使用,一個個移除apk打開的所有資源,達到退出apk的目的。
代碼如下:
public class ScreenManager {
private static Stack<Activity> activityStack;
private static ScreenManager instance;
private ScreenManager(){
}
public static ScreenManager getScreenManager(){
if(instance==null){
instance=new ScreenManager();
}
return instance;
}
//退出棧頂Activity
public void popActivity(Activity activity){
if(activity!=null){
activity.finish();
activityStack.remove(activity);
activity=null;
}
}
//獲得當前棧頂Activity
public Activity currentActivity(){
Activity activity=activityStack.lastElement();
return activity;
}
//將當前Activity推入棧中
public void pushActivity(Activity activity){
if(activityStack==null){
activityStack=new Stack<Activity>();
}
activityStack.add(activity);
}
//退出棧中所有Activity
public void popAllActivityExceptOne(Class cls){
while(true){
Activity activity=currentActivity();
if(activity==null){
break;
}
if(activity.getClass().equals(cls) ){
break;
}
popActivity(activity);
}
}
}
【最後】
推薦使用第三種方案,方便管理退出。
B. android進入安全模式怎麼退出
1、常見品牌安卓系統手機,退出安全模式方法。賣掘搜第一步:按開機鍵選擇散瞎重啟手機功能。
第二步:選中重啟手機功能後會有提示,選擇清除系統臨時文件並重啟。
第三步:等手機完全重啟後,安全模式已經解除。手機上隱藏應用都會恢復。
其它手機退出安全模式方法如三星手機:其實關閉安全模式也是很簡單的,我們只需要正常的重啟一次手機即可,如果出現重啟也無法退出的情況,請查看您的音量鍵中歷是否出現問題!
C. 安卓手機怎麼退出安卓模式
"安全模式」是Android原生系統功能,該模式下只載入系統必要程序,系統之外的第三方軟體會被禁用(應用圖標顯示灰色),以避免第三方軟體造成的問題。進入手機安全模式可以檢測系統基本功能是否正常,排查並卸明明載影響系統安全和不穩定的第三方應用。
退出方法:重啟設備即可退出。
具體方法:長按電源鍵,直到屏幕顯示關機滑塊或按鈕,拖動滑塊或點擊按鈕重啟設備。若長按電源鍵無反應,可嘗試強制重啟設備。具體機型強制重啟操作方法點擊鏈接查看:網頁鏈接
備註:升襪重啟設備後仍然進入「安全模式」,可以按以下方法進行排查:
①確認開機過程中是否誤觸音量「-」鍵;
②確認設備保護殼是否卡住音量「-」鍵;
經過排查仍未解決,建議攜帶設備前往 vivo客戶服務中心處理。進入vivo官網/vivo商城APP--我的--網點查詢或點擊網頁鏈接,選擇當前所在的城市即可獲取服務中心的地址與聯系方式;建議去之前先提前電吵槐激話聯系,避免空跑,合理規劃行程,安全出行。